**Ticket: Drift detected on Pellcrest autoscaler**

During the quarterly audit we found the queue-depth autoscaler on the Marrowline ingest tier running values that diverge from the approved baseline committed in the Harkow repo. The scale-up threshold and cooldown were changed manually in June without review. Please assess exposure before we reconcile. The live values observed on the node are listed below.

deployment values, tajeg-yahaf:
[lamvan]
team = kelmir
access_code = ac_205d2b
host = lamvan.olvarqstack.corp
port = 9200
owner = fraion.giliel
peer = rusath.kelvinet.internal

Service accounts — Notification fan-out. The fan-out dispatcher (Hullbridge) runs under `svc-hullbridge` and applies backpressure by pausing reads from the Kestrel queue when downstream latency exceeds 400ms. Release managers should confirm the account's quota before each cutover, since bursts during deploys can trip the limiter. The current staging key for the Kestrel queue service follows.

API key for taduf-yahif: qvz11-nMDtAWg6H2u

Hi team,

Before I hand off the 3.2 release, please note the humidity sensor drift reported on Verdana controllers in the Elmbrook trial site. Drift exceeds 4% after roughly ten days of continuous operation; firmware 3.2.1 adds an automatic recalibration cycle every 72 hours. Support should advise growers to install 3.2.1 and trigger a manual recalibration once. The hotfix bundle must be verified before distribution, so I'm including the signing key used for the 3.2.1 packages below.

release key, fahof-yagap: bky3_m5d

Present: Halder, Quist, Ibarra. Apologies: Trenn.

Single-sourcing of the K-series housings from Ambervale Castings remains the top supply risk. Quist to shortlist three alternates by month end; Drystone Fabrication and Pellworth Metals already under NDA. Qualification budget approved. Target: dual-source by Q2, 60/40 split. Halder flagged tooling lead times as the critical path. Incoming director to own supplier scorecards from handover. No external communication until contracts signed. Strategic context for the urgency is set out below.

internal memo for tagef-hadup: Gross margin on Ulaath came in at 15 percent against a plan of 5 percent. Only 7 of the 120 pilot accounts renewed Ulaath, so a churn review is set for October 15.